Strategic decisions and business moves charting Nvidia's course in the AI sector showcase a keen foresight. Nvidia has made significant investments in deep learning and neural network research, developing proprietary platforms such as CUDA (Compute Unified Device Architecture)
for parallel computing and TensorRT for deep learning inference optimization. By focusing on both hardware and software solutions, Nvidia is creating an ecosystem whereby developers and businesses can push the limits of what's possible with AI.

Their acquisition of Mellanox and partnership with leading cloud providers indicate Nvidia's focus aligns with broader tech company trends in AI. Such moves have allowed Nvidia to enhance data center capabilities, further embedding its technology as the driving force behind major AI advancements. Overview of Nvidia's main competitors in AI hardware and software

The AI hardware and software sectors have several key players intent on carving out their own niches. Major technology firms such as Intel, AMD, and Google have made significant investments in AI chips and neural network processing units to rival Nvidia's potent GPU offerings. Likewise, companies like IBM and Microsoft have leveraged their extensive software clout to offer comprehensive AI solutions.

Strategic positioning and competitive edges of each contender

Each competitor aims to differentiate itself through unique advantages. Intel, with its acquisition of Nervana Systems, emphasizes integration of AI capabilities into their existing suite of processors, while AMD focuses on performance-per-watt efficiencies in their GPU lineup. Google's Tensor Processing Units (TPUs) are custom-designed to accelerate machine learning workloads, emphasizing speed and scalability in cloud environments.

On the software side, IBM's Watson is renowned for its deep learning and natural language processing abilities, serving a broad spectrum of enterprise applications. Microsoft's Azure AI builds on an expansive cloud infrastructure, bringing AI services and machine learning tools to developers globally.

Market analysis of competitor strategies compared to Nvidia's approach

Nvidia continues to excel in providing high-performance GPUs that are a mainstay for training complex neural networks. Nevertheless, the company's holistic ecosystem approach—including advancements in software development kits, cloud AI services, and research collaboration—places Nvidia at the forefront of AI innovation. However, as competitors intensify their efforts and forge strategic partnerships, the industry sees a move toward bespoke AI solutions catering to specific market needs, potentially disrupting Nvidia’s integrated model.

Regulatory Developments Impacting AI's Evolution

Regulatory bodies worldwide are working to keep pace with AI's rapid development, crafting policies and frameworks intended to oversee its responsible deployment:

  • Privacy Regulations: Legislation such as the GDPR in Europe addresses personal data protection in the context of AI.
  • Ethical Guidelines: Initiatives like the EU's Ethics Guidelines for Trustworthy AI set out requirements for ethical AI development.
  • Sector-specific Regulations: Certain sectors might see tailored regulations that speak directly to the use of AI within their confines.
